7. When you have entered all of the values, press
ENTER/MENU
to
START
the calibration.
8.
Inject the Oxygen Span Gas
You are prompted to inject the O
2
span gas into the calibration gas inlet
port on the sensor (tubing must be free of oil and dirt). Press
ENTER/
MENU
when you have applied the span gas.
9. The screen displays the status of the O
2
span gas as “
Wait
” or “
Ready
.”
When the status is “
Ready
,” press
ENTER/MENU
to accept the values.
If you accept the values before the status is “
Ready
” you will be asked
to acknowledge that the reading is not stable before continuing.
10.
Inject Zero Gas
You are then prompted to apply the O
2
zero gas to the calibration inlet port of
the sensor. Press
ENTER/MENU
when you have applied this gas.
11. The system will calibrate the O
2
and combustibles zero gas. When the read-
ings have stabilized (Ready), press
ENTER/MENU
to accept the readings.
